Doctor Arturo Alcaraz (March 21, 1916 â?? March 10, 2001) was a volcanologist who specialized in geothermal energy development. In 1967, Arturo Alcaraz and his team powered an electric light bulb using steam-powered electricity with the power coming from a volcano near the town of Tiwi. This marked the first geothermal power generated in the Philippines.

Temperature is a major challenge in using geothermal energy sources. The efficiency and productivity of geothermal power plants are highly dependent on the availability of high-temperature resources deep underground. Low-temperature geothermal sources are less efficient and limit the scale of power generation.

Some of the geothermal power plants in the Philippines include the Tiwi geothermal power plant located in Albay, the Makiling-Banahaw (MakBan) geothermal power plant in Laguna and Batangas, and the Mindanao geothermal power plant in Kidapawan City. These plants harness the natural heat of the earth to generate electricity.

Geothermal energy currently generates about 17.5 gigawatts worldwide, with the potential to generate much more with further development. The amount of electricity generated depends on factors such as the size and efficiency of the geothermal power plant, as well as the heat resources available.
Four states with geothermal power plants in the United States are California, Nevada, Hawaii, and Utah. These states have abundant geothermal resources and favorable conditions for generating electricity from geothermal energy.
